Is 247 229 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 247 229 is about 497.221.

Thus, the square root of 247 229 is not an integer, and therefore 247 229 is not a square number.

Anyway, 247 229 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.

What is the square number of 247 229?

The square of a number (here 247 229) is the result of the product of this number (247 229) by itself (i.e., 247 229 × 247 229); the square of 247 229 is sometimes called "raising 247 229 to the power 2", or "247 229 squared".

The square of 247 229 is 61 122 178 441 because 247 229 × 247 229 = 247 2292 = 61 122 178 441.

As a consequence, 247 229 is the square root of 61 122 178 441.
